Cleanup: move to kernel style SPDX license identifiers
[lttng-modules.git] / instrumentation / events / lttng-module / udp.h
index bcb44d87fbf70e2d44bc180b41660509f3f49f17..84a2e99622dacc35547974bdb674b32d3813226e 100644 (file)
@@ -1,10 +1,11 @@
+/* SPDX-License-Identifier: GPL-2.0 */
 #undef TRACE_SYSTEM
 #define TRACE_SYSTEM udp
 
 #if !defined(LTTNG_TRACE_UDP_H) || defined(TRACE_HEADER_MULTI_READ)
 #define LTTNG_TRACE_UDP_H
 
-#include "../../../probes/lttng-tracepoint-event.h"
+#include <probes/lttng-tracepoint-event.h>
 #include <linux/udp.h>
 
 LTTNG_TRACEPOINT_EVENT(udp_fail_queue_rcv_skb,
@@ -13,20 +14,13 @@ LTTNG_TRACEPOINT_EVENT(udp_fail_queue_rcv_skb,
 
        TP_ARGS(rc, sk),
 
-       TP_STRUCT__entry(
-               __field(int, rc)
-               __field(__u16, lport)
-       ),
-
-       TP_fast_assign(
-               tp_assign(rc, rc)
-               tp_assign(lport, inet_sk(sk)->inet_num)
-       ),
-
-       TP_printk("rc=%d port=%hu", __entry->rc, __entry->lport)
+       TP_FIELDS(
+               ctf_integer(int, rc, rc)
+               ctf_integer(__u16, lport, inet_sk(sk)->inet_num)
+       )
 )
 
 #endif /* LTTNG_TRACE_UDP_H */
 
 /* This part must be outside protection */
-#include "../../../probes/define_trace.h"
+#include <probes/define_trace.h>
This page took 0.02563 seconds and 4 git commands to generate.